Spell Bee Word: chase

Basic Details

Word: Chase

Part of Speech: Verb

Meaning: To run after someone or something in order to catch them.

Synonyms: Pursue, follow, hunt

Antonyms: Escape, flee, avoid

Idioms and Phrases

  1. Chase your dreams: To actively pursue your goals or aspirations. Example: "She studied hard and worked late hours every day to chase her dreams of becoming a doctor."
  2. Chasing shadows: To pursue something that is unattainable or unlikely. Example: "He realised he was chasing shadows when he tried to win back his old girlfriend who had moved on."

Usage Examples

Example 1: The children ran outside to chase the butterflies fluttering around the garden.

Example 2: The police had to chase the thief after he stole the woman's purse.

Example 3: My dog loves to chase the ball whenever I throw it across the yard.
